Common Oven Faults We Diagnose and Fix in Manly, IA

Oven Not Heating — Element and Igniter Circuit Testing in Manly

On electric ovens, the bake element is the most common single failed component in Manly, IA — confirmed through resistance measurement, not visual inspection alone. The thermal fuse is tested second. The control board output to the element is tested third — a board failing to send the heat command produces a no-heat symptom with an intact element and fuse in Manly.

On gas ovens, the igniter is the most commonly failed component — but igniter assessment requires current draw testing, not visual assessment. An igniter drawing insufficient current appears to glow visually but doesn't reach the temperature required to open the safety valve. The safety valve is tested second — a valve that won't open regardless of igniter temperature produces the same no-heat symptom but at a different point in the heating circuit in Manly.

Oven Not Reaching Set Temperature — Calibration Before Component Replacement in Manly, IA

The first and least expensive cause is calibration drift — the oven's control system has drifted from its factory calibration setting. Most modern ovens allow calibration adjustment through the control panel settings — typically plus or minus 35°F. Before testing any component on a temperature accuracy diagnosis, UP Appliance Repair tests actual cavity temperature with calibrated reference equipment and attempts calibration correction. If calibration resolves the temperature deviation, no parts replacement is needed in Manly, IA.

The second cause is a drifted temperature sensor — sensor resistance measured with a multimeter and compared against manufacturer specifications. The third cause is a partially failed bake element producing heat at reduced output. Element resistance measurement distinguishes a fully failed element from a partially failed one in Manly.

Oven Overheating — Temperature Regulation Circuit Analysis in Manly

A temperature sensor reading lower than the actual cavity temperature is the most common cause in Manly, IA — the control board receives a signal indicating the oven is cooler than it is and continues heating beyond the set point. A control board processing sensor data incorrectly is the second cause. A bake element stuck in the always-energized state due to a relay fault on the control board is the third on electric ovens. We test sensor resistance accuracy, board response to sensor input, and element circuit relay function in sequence on every overheating diagnosis in Manly.

Oven Heating Unevenly — Heat Distribution System Assessment in Manly, IA

A partially failed bake element is the most common cause in Manly — one section has burned out while another continues to heat, producing asymmetric heat distribution. We test element resistance across its full length and inspect its physical condition to identify partial failures not detectable through overall resistance measurement alone in Manly, IA. A failed convection fan motor leaves the oven operating in conventional mode — we test fan motor draw current and rotation under load to distinguish a failed motor from a functioning motor operating at reduced speed in Manly.

Oven Shutting Off Mid-Cook — Thermal Protection Circuit Identification in Manly, IA

The thermal cutout is the most commonly activated protection device in Manly — its activation indicates the oven was genuinely overheating, which means the underlying cause of the overtemperature event needs to be identified alongside the cutout replacement. A cooling fan fault allowing heat to build in the control electronics area triggers temperature protection in the control system even when the oven cavity is at a normal temperature. An intermittent control board fault producing random cycle termination is the third cause — producing shutdowns at inconsistent elapsed times without the temperature-related pattern of thermal cutout activation in Manly, IA.

Broiler Not Working — Broil Circuit Testing in Manly

On electric ovens, the broil element at the top of the oven cavity is the primary suspect — tested through resistance measurement. On gas ovens, the broiler has its own igniter and gas valve circuit separate from the main oven burner system — a fault in the broiler igniter or broiler valve produces a broiler that won't light independent of main oven function. We test broiler-specific circuit components on gas ovens rather than applying bake circuit test findings to the broiler circuit in Manly, IA.

Oven Door Fault — Hinge, Gasket, and Latch Assessment in Manly

Door hinges are tested through physical assessment of hinge resistance, hinge arm condition, and mounting integrity — worn or bent hinge arms allow progressive door sag. A worn or torn door gasket breaks the heat seal around the door perimeter. A failed door latch motor on self-cleaning ovens either prevents the self-clean cycle from initiating or leaves the door locked after the cycle — requiring latch motor replacement rather than forced door opening, which damages the latch mechanism and often the door itself in Manly, IA.

Oven Displaying Error Codes — Brand-Specific Code Interpretation in Manly

F1 codes on many brands indicate control board faults — but the specific F1 sub-code distinguishes a board failure from a temperature sensor fault producing a false board error. F3 codes indicate open temperature sensor circuits. F4 codes indicate shorted temperature sensor circuits. F5 codes indicate door latch and self-clean system faults. We interpret error codes within the context of the full diagnostic — using the code to direct testing toward the identified system and then confirming the specific fault through component testing in Manly, IA.

Oven Temperature Diagnosis — Getting It Right Before Any Part Is Replaced in Manly

Temperature accuracy is the most important performance characteristic of an oven — and oven temperature diagnosis is where UP Appliance Repair's technical approach produces the most significant financial benefit for Manly homeowners.

Why Calibrated Testing Matters in Manly, IA

The oven's own temperature display is an unreliable diagnostic instrument when the sensor or control board has drifted — because the display shows the temperature the control board believes the oven to be at, not the actual temperature of the food-cooking cavity. UP Appliance Repair uses calibrated reference thermometers — calibrated independently of the oven's measurement system — to measure actual cavity temperature at the rack level where food is cooked in Manly.

Calibration Adjustment Before Replacement in Manly

If calibrated measurement shows the oven is running consistently below the set point by an amount within the calibration adjustment range — typically plus or minus 35°F — we attempt control panel calibration correction before recommending any component replacement. Calibration adjustment takes approximately five minutes and costs nothing beyond the diagnostic service call. This saves Manly, IA homeowners from paying for temperature sensor or board replacement when the actual fault is calibration drift in Manly.

When Sensor Replacement Is Correct in Manly

A temperature sensor outside manufacturer resistance specifications at a known temperature needs replacement — calibration correction cannot compensate for a sensor providing fundamentally inaccurate data. We measure sensor resistance at room temperature and compare it against the manufacturer's specified resistance at that temperature. A sensor outside specification will worsen progressively as it continues to drift in Manly, IA.

When Control Board Assessment Is Required in Manly, IA

A control board processing correct sensor data incorrectly produces temperature errors that sensor replacement doesn't resolve. Board-related temperature faults are identified when sensor resistance is confirmed within specification, calibration adjustment doesn't resolve the deviation, and the heating command output doesn't correspond correctly to the temperature delta. Control board replacement is among the more expensive oven repairs — which is why we test sensor accuracy and attempt calibration before assessing the board in Manly.

Gas vs Electric Oven Repair in Manly, IA

Gas Oven Igniter Replacement in Manly

The gas oven igniter is the most commonly replaced component on gas ovens in Manly, IA — but igniter replacement requires confirmation through current draw testing, not visual assessment. An igniter that appears to function — glowing orange — may be drawing insufficient current to reach the temperature required to open the safety valve.

We test igniter current draw using an ammeter — measuring the amperage during the heating cycle and comparing it against the minimum required to trigger the safety valve. An igniter drawing below the minimum threshold needs replacement regardless of its visual appearance in Manly.

Gas Oven Safety Valve Testing in Manly, IA

The oven safety valve opens to allow gas flow only when the igniter has reached sufficient temperature. A safety valve fault presents as a no-heat symptom identical to igniter failure — the igniter glows and draws correct current, but the valve doesn't open in response.

We test safety valve resistance and verify its mechanical operation after igniter current draw testing confirms the igniter is functioning correctly. Every gas oven safety valve replacement in Manly, IA includes post-repair gas connection verification using appropriate leak detection methods before the job is considered complete in Manly.

Electric Bake Element Replacement in Manly

The bake element is the most commonly replaced component in electric ovens — but we test element resistance before replacement rather than replacing based on the no-heat symptom alone. A correctly reading bake element with a no-heat symptom has a heating circuit fault elsewhere. We carry bake elements for all major electric oven brands and test oven temperature accuracy after replacement to confirm the new element is producing correct heat output in Manly, IA.

Electric Oven Control Board Assessment in Manly, IA

Electric oven control board assessment at UP Appliance Repair follows a systematic approach — testing all board inputs and outputs before concluding the board itself is the fault. We test temperature sensor resistance to confirm the sensor is providing correct data, test element circuit relay function to confirm the board's switching components are operating, and test the user interface panel connection before recommending control board replacement in Manly.

Oven Types We Repair in Manly, IA

Freestanding Range Oven Repair in Manly

The oven section of a freestanding gas or electric range shares a control board with the surface cooking elements or burners on many models. A control board fault can affect both the oven section and the surface cooking simultaneously — diagnosing this correctly prevents the incorrect conclusion that two independent faults are present in Manly, IA.

Wall Oven Repair in Manly, IA

Wall ovens are installed at eye level in kitchen cabinetry — and the true cost of replacement includes removal, possible cabinet modification, and reinstallation. For most wall oven faults in Manly, repair is significantly more cost-effective when the true replacement cost is factored in. Most wall oven repairs in Manly, IA are completed in place without requiring removal from the cabinet cutout in Manly.

Double Oven Repair in Manly, IA

We diagnose double oven faults by first establishing whether the fault is cavity-specific — affecting only the upper or lower oven — or system-wide, indicating a shared control system fault. Cavity-specific faults involve the bake or broil element or igniter for that specific cavity. System-wide faults involve the shared control board. This distinction determines the correct repair and its cost in Manly.

Convection Oven Repair in Manly, IA

A failed convection fan motor is the most common convection-specific fault in Manly. We test fan motor draw current and rotation under load — distinguishing a failed motor from a motor operating at reduced speed due to a beginning bearing failure. We test both conventional and convection modes after every convection oven repair in Manly, IA to confirm full functionality across both cooking systems in Manly.

Steam Oven Repair in Manly, IA

Steam ovens use water injection during cooking — adding complexity around the water reservoir, steam generator, steam injection system, and scale management. Oven Repair Cost in Manly, IA

Typical Repair Cost Ranges in Manly

$80 – $170
Minor Repairs

Bake and broil element replacement on mainstream brands, gas igniter replacement, temperature sensor replacement, door gasket replacement, and oven temperature calibration adjustment

$170 – $380
Moderate Repairs

Gas safety valve replacement, control board replacement on mainstream brands, convection fan motor replacement, door hinge replacement, self-clean latch motor repair

$380+
Major Repairs

Control board replacement on premium or built-in models, dual convection system repair, steam oven system repair, wall oven repairs requiring cabinet removal

All quotes are provided upfront and itemized before work begins in Manly, IA.

What Affects Oven Repair Cost in Manly

Repair vs Replace in Manly

Repair is rational when the oven is under 10 years old, the fault is isolated to a single component, and the repair cost is under 50% of true replacement cost. For wall ovens and built-in ovens where true replacement cost includes significant installation labor and sometimes cabinetry modification, repair is rational at a much higher repair cost threshold — the installation work is the same cost whether the oven being installed is a repaired unit or a new one in Manly, IA.

A gas oven that lights briefly and then extinguishes in Manly has a flame safety system fault. A weak igniter generating enough heat to briefly open the valve but not enough to hold it open reliably is the most common cause. A failed flame sensor not confirming flame establishment is the second. A failing safety valve is the third. UP Appliance Repair tests each cause in sequence on this symptom pattern in Manly, IA.
